NEUFC Loses To Mumbai City FC

 

GUWAHATI: Mumbai City Football Club maintain their unbeaten streak. The visitors won the match against hosts North East United FC (NEUFC) 1-3 in the Hero Indian Super League (ISL) at Indira Gandhi Athletic Stadium, Guwahati. 

The visitors opened the scoring with Ahmed Jahouh from the penalty spot in 10 minutes. The host came back with an equaliser through Parthib Sundar Gogoi’s goal in the 17th minute. Mumbai City FC then scored 2 more goals, Bipin Singh Thounaojam and Jorge Pereyra Diaz scored respectively in the 28th and 46th minute for Mumbai City FC.

Mumbai City FC had twenty-two shots fired while NEUFC had ten. The Highlanders are continuing their bad run of form and sit at the bottom of the points table. 

NEUFCs next match is against Odisha FC on December 2, 2022.
